Output 864e130f9ee70b94c8755484d1ea0eb7627b9d16bfc3867ce7f5b31de3dfcf6a:1
- value
- 17599837
- script pubkey
- OP_0 OP_PUSHBYTES_20 626bc27d0405a568a21520b3b0cd150ee2641091
- address
- bc1qvf4uylgyqkjk3gs4yzempng4pm3xgyy36zhms8
- transaction
- 864e130f9ee70b94c8755484d1ea0eb7627b9d16bfc3867ce7f5b31de3dfcf6a